What Is GPT for Excel?
GPT for Excel refers to the integration of Generative AI technology into spreadsheet tools such as Microsoft Excel and similar platforms. It allows users to interact with spreadsheet data using natural language  GPT for Excel prompts rather than relying entirely on traditional formulas.
With AI for Excel, users can perform tasks such as:
  • Generating complex formulas automatically
  • Cleaning and organizing datasets
  • Creating summaries from large spreadsheets
  • Performing predictive analysis
  • Automating repetitive spreadsheet tasks
Instead of searching for the correct formula syntax, users can simply type a request like:
“Create a formula to calculate year-over-year growth.”
The AI spreadsheet assistant will generate the correct formula instantly.
This combination of natural language processing, machine learning, and spreadsheet automation dramatically improves efficiency for both beginners and experienced Excel users.

Best Practices for Using GPT for Excel
To get the most value from AI spreadsheet automation, users should follow several best practices.

Use Clear Instructions
When interacting with GPT for Excel, clear instructions lead to better results.
For example:
Instead of saying
“Analyze data”
Say
“Calculate the average monthly sales and identify the highest performing region.”

Verify Generated Formulas
Although AI formula generators are highly accurate, it’s always good practice to review generated formulas before applying them to critical datasets.

Organize Data Properly
Clean and well-structured datasets help AI spreadsheet tools perform better. Ensure columns are labeled clearly and avoid unnecessary formatting issues.

Challenges and Limitations
While GPT for Excel offers many benefits, there are still some challenges.

Data Privacy Concerns
Organizations working with sensitive data must ensure that AI tools follow strict security and privacy policies.

Dependence on AI Accuracy
Although AI-powered spreadsheets are highly advanced, incorrect prompts or poorly structured data can lead to inaccurate results.

Learning Curve for Prompting
Users must learn how to write effective prompts to fully utilize AI spreadsheet assistants.
